Okorocha floors Ihedioha at Tribunal

Published

on

The Imo State Governorship Election Petitions Tribunal has struck out the petition of Emeka Ihedioha, cand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party against Governor Rochas Okorocha, candidate of the All Progressives Congress in the April 11 governorship poll in Imo State.
INEC had declared Okorocha winner of the election after the exercise had been rescheduled in some local government areas.
Ihedioha, the former Deputy Speaker of the House of Representatives, had gone to the tribunal to challenge Okorocha’s victory, alleging mass irregularities and non-compliance of the election with the Electoral Act.
The tribunal, however, disagreed with the petitioner and struck out the case in its ruling on Wednesday in Owerri.
